1.HPLC Fingerprint of the Ingredients in Simiao Junyi Ointment
Qun HE ; Siyuan PENG ; Guangyu CHEN ; Shi WANG ; Yongheng HE ; Zuowei XIAO
China Pharmacist 2017;20(1):38-42
Objective:To establish an analytical method for HPLC fingerprint chromatography of Simiao Junyi ointment to provide basis for the quality control standard. Methods:The separation conditions were established to obtain the HPLC fingerprint chromatog-raphy of the main ingredients in Simiao Junyi ointment. The conditions were as follows:the chromatographic column was Ultimate C18-ODS(250 mm ×4.6 mm,5 μm), the mobile phase was acetonitrile-0.1% phosphate solution, the flow rate was 1.0 ml·min-1, the detection wavelength was 280 nm, and the column temperature was 35℃. The common peaks in the chromatography were analyzed for their belongings. Results:Gradient elution was performed under the above optimal separation conditions, the constituents in Simiao Ju-nyi ointment were separated from each other perfectly, and the optimal fingerprint chromatography was obtained. Though the methodolo-gy examination, the indicators such as precision, stability and repeatability of the method were all promising, and the fingerprint chro-matography could be seen clearly and was easy to be analyzed. The relationships between Simiao Junyi ointment and the common peaks of four medicinal materials in the fingerprint chromatography were preliminary determined, which provided important basis for the quali-ty control of Simiao Junyi ointment. Conclusion:The HPLC fingerprint chromatography of Simiao Junyi ointment can be used as an a-nalysis method for the quality control of Simiao Junyi ointment, which provides reference for the quality control standard for the finished product.
2.A study on the effects of comprehensive intervention on social function and quality of life in patients with bipolar disorder in maintenance treatment period
Chunlan XIAO ; Ahong XU ; Yue FEI ; Fang FANG ; Ping WANG ; Yong JIE ; Leping HUANG ; Guang ZHU ; Zuowei WANG
Chinese Journal of Behavioral Medicine and Brain Science 2017;26(9):794-799
Objective To explore the effect of comprehensive intervention on social function and quality of life of patients with bipolar disorder (BD) in maintenance treatment period.Methods A total of 83 patients with BD were assigned into intervention group (n=41) and control group (n=42).Based on the original drug treatment,the intervention group was given comprehensive intervention,including BD health education,drug self-management,serf-monitoring of symptoms,interpersonal skills,coping and relaxation skills,learning to seek help from medical staff and others.The control group was treated with simple drug therapy.Before grouping,at the end of the third month and twelfth month,Young Mania Rating Scale (YMRS),Hamilton Depression Scale 17 items (HAMD17),Social Disability Screening Schedule (SDSS),Short Form 36 items Health survey Questionnaire (SF-36) were assessed.Results There were no differences in YMRS,HAMD,SDSS total score between the two groups before grouping(P>0.05).The score of YMRS in the intervention group ((0.59±1.45) was lower than that in the control group(2.07±3.87) at the end of the 12th month,the difference was statistically significant (P=0.024).The score of SDSS in the intervention group (1.63± 1.77,0.78± 1.78) were statistically lower than that in control group (3.57± 1.78,2.74± 1.27) at the end of the 3th and 12th month(P<0.01).There were statistically differences between the two groups in rolephysical(RP) (t=2.858,P =0.005),role-emotional (RE) (t =2.956,P =0.005),social function (SF) (t =4.163,P<0.01),vitality (VT) (t =5.150,P< 0.01),mental health (MH) (t =2.830,P=0.007),general health (GH) (t=4.055,P<0.01),difference in reported health transition (HT) (t=-2.092,P=0.042)at the end of 3th month.The differences were statistically significant in RE (t =3.290,P =0.001),SF (t =2.876,P =0.006),VT(t=5.831,P<0.01),MH(t=4.839,P<0.01),GH(t=3.752,P<0.01) at the end of 12th month between the two groups.Conclusion On the base of medicine treatment,comprehensive intervention can effectively improve the social function and life quality of patients with BD in maintenance treatment period.
